Home palliative care: A major strategy to improve end-of-life care in UK NHS

Time and again, in every part of the world, surveys show that people with life-threatening illness want to spend as much of the time that is left at home, rather than in hospital. They aspire to die in their own surroundings, peacefully and pain free. Increasingly, clinicians, managers and commissioners of health services are recognising this and building services to meet it. In the UK NHS, it has become part of a major strategy to improve end-of-life care.

FDA approves CYRAMZA in combination with paclitaxel for advanced adenocarcinoma

Eli Lilly and Company announced today that the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has approved CYRAMZA (ramucirumab) in combination with paclitaxel (a type of chemotherapy) as a treatment for people with advanced or metastatic gastric (stomach) or gastroesophageal junction (GEJ) adenocarcinoma whose cancer has progressed on or after prior fluoropyrimidine- or platinum-containing chemotherapy.
